Selective Calling
One of the key features of the SmarTrunk II system is the ability to
make private calls to another mobile user. Unlike many LTR systems,
all SmarTrunk II users are identified with an individual subscriber
number as well as a group subscriber number. When using a radio with
a DTMF keypad, a SmarTrunk II user can selectively call other users in
his group or fleet by entering the mobile’s subscriber number followed
by a routing code, very similar to dialing a cellular phone.
Telephone Interconnect
The ability to make telephone interconnect calls is also a standard
feature of SmarTrunk II. Each radio equipped with a DTMF keypad
(and even some radios without keypads) can be used as a mobile
telephone. Like private calls, the dialing procedure is very similar to
using a cellular phone. And the telephone interconnect circuitry is built-
in to every SmarTrunk II controller at no extra cost.
On the other hand, many LTR controllers are designed only for basic
dispatch operation, so that telephone interconnect is an expensive
option. On the mobile side, each subscriber who is authorized to make
telephone interconnect calls must have an extra ID code assigned,
which again squanders the limited ID codes available in the LTR
scheme.
Converting Conventional Systems
All 800 MHz trunking systems, including LTR, were designed for new
systems on clear (exclusive) channels, using dedicated mobile and
portable radio equipment. Below 800 MHz, however, the environment
in most countries is quite different. VHF and UHF channels are
already crowded with conventional users, and there may be two or more
repeaters in the same service area operating on the same frequency.
This means that in order to establish a trunked radio system at these
frequencies, it is necessary to
gradually
convert existing community
repeater systems from conventional to trunked operation.
